  6. There are at least 108 mountains on Earth with elevations of 7,200 m (23,600 ft; 4.5 mi) or greater above sea level. Of these, 14 are more than 8,000 m (26,000 ft; 5.0 mi). The vast majority of these mountains are located on the edge of the Indian and Eurasian plates in China, India, Nepal, and Pakistan.
